
| Paige and I always meet on effusively affectionate
terms, and yet he knows perfectly well that if I had him in a steel trap
I would shut out all human succor and watch that trap till he died. - Mark Twain's Autobiography |
![]() |
What a talker he is. He could persuade a fish to come out and take a walk with
him. When he is present I always believe him--I cannot help it. When he is gone
away all the belief evaporates. He is amost daring and majestic liar.
- Mark Twain's Notebook
